5769 Reviews
Dubai Canal - Dubai - United Arab Emirates
Dubai Marina - Dubai - United Arab Emirates
Legal Disclaimer
Sabsan Holidays is a trade name operated by Sabsan LLC, licensed under Sharjah Media City (SHAMS), UAE. All services and financial transactions are conducted under the licensed legal entity in accordance with applicable UAE laws and SHAMS regulations.